簡體   English   中英

加速 Apache 上的直接 MP3 流傳輸?

[英]Speed up direct MP3 streaming on Apache?

我有一個由 OpenVZ 驅動的 CentOS 7(64 位)VPS。 1.70 GHz CPU、1GB RAM、1TB SSD、1 Gbps 端口速度。 我正在運行 Webmin 和 Apache (2.4.6) 作為虛擬主機。 VPS 上沒有運行其他軟件,我將它用作文件服務器,通過 HTTP 直接鏈接到 MP3 文件(我托管了大約 50GB 的 MP3)。

MP3 文件是播客,因此大小通常在 50mb - 100mb 左右。 我遇到的問題是在 MP3 文件開始流式傳輸之前可能需要 5 或 6 秒的緩沖時間。 我使用的域是使用 cloudflare 設置的並且加載速度非常快,下載速度和 ping 時間也不錯(大約 50 毫秒),但是 MP3 開始流式傳輸之前的延遲有點不便。

我可以在 Apache 中做些什么來加速緩沖? 或者緩沖只是低規格 VPS 的結果?

Webmin 和 Apache 中的所有設置幾乎都是默認設置,因為我更習慣於使用 IIS。

為了回答我自己的問題,我通過禁用 Cloudflare 代理的文件流來解決這個問題。 流式傳輸文件可能會導致性能問題,如本頁所述:

https://support.cloudflare.com/hc/en-us/articles/200169706-Can-I-use-Cloudflare-with-a-streaming-music-or-video-site-

我還升級了我的 VPS 以將 RAM 量增加一倍。 我很抱歉這不是 Apache / CentOS 問題,但希望有類似問題的人會發現這有幫助。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M